International Brotherhood of Electrical Workers
The International Brotherhood of Electrical Workers (IBEW) is a prominent labor union representing approximately 860,000 active members and retirees across various sectors, including utilities, construction, telecommunications, and manufacturing. With a focus on collective bargaining and workforce development, the IBEW advocates for the rights and interests of its members in an ever-evolving job landscape. IBEW is committed to fostering community engagement and support through initiatives such as education and safety programs, while also emphasizing the importance of workers' rights and benefits. The organization continually adapts to industry changes, ensuring its members are prepared for future challenges and opportunities in the electrical workforce. Generated from the website
